HUNT MIDDLE is a Title I public middle school that is part of the FRISCO ISD school district, located in FRISCO, TX with about 811 students offering grade levels from 6th Grade to 8th Grade. Student demographics can be found below.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 51 teachers, HUNT MIDDLE has a student/teacher ratio of about 15: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

HUNT MIDDLE School, located at 4900 Legendary Dr. in Frisco, Texas, is a prominent campus within the Frisco Independent School District (FISD). Serving the growing suburban community of Frisco, the school is designed to foster a supportive learning environment for students in the middle school grades. As part of the FISD system, the school follows the district’s well-regarded academic framework, which prioritizes small learning communities, personalized instruction, and a wide array of extracurricular opportunities intended to prepare students for the transition to high school.

The campus culture at HUNT MIDDLE School reflects the district's commitment to innovation and academic excellence. Students have access to a variety of elective programs, including fine arts, athletics, and STEM-focused initiatives, allowing them to explore diverse interests during their middle school years. By leveraging the resources of Frisco ISD—a district known for its modern facilities and high performance—HUNT MIDDLE School aims to cultivate both intellectual growth and character development, ensuring students are equipped with the foundational skills needed for future success in the district's secondary education pipeline.
